IBC reconditioning joint venture with Manchester Drums / Wider footprint in UK market
Joining hands to offer a more comprehensive service to the UK intermediate bulk container (IBC) market, Mauser’s (Brühl / Germany; www.mausergroup.com) National Container Group (NCG; www.ncg-europe.com) subsidiary has set up a joint venture with Manchester Drums (MDL, Manchester / UK; www.mdlgroup.co.uk). Based in Manchester, NCG-MDL UK will offer IBC washing, re-bottling and laundry services alongside HDPE recycling. The new company will also re-collect empty IBCs across the UK.

The two companies said NCG-MDL will be situated at a new site they recently invested in – no financial details were provided – and will be headed by Jenny Minnock, the daughter of MDL founder Gary Cornforth. NCG EMEA head Ernest van den Boogerd said NCG-MDL will help Mauser expand its presence in the UK and Ireland and allow it to better service its customers in the region.

Mauser has set up similar joint ventures in the past, including with Janus Vaten (Oosterhout / The Netherlands; www.janusvaten.nl) for the Benelux and northern French market (see Plasteurope.com of 25.06.2015).
